Brooke shields 1980 calvin klein 2025
Brooke shields 1980 calvin klein 2025
Brooke shields 1980 calvin klein 2025
Brooke shields 1980 calvin klein 2025
Brooke shields 1980 calvin klein 2025
Brooke shields 1980 calvin klein 2025

Brooke shields 1980 calvin klein 2025

Brooke shields 1980 calvin klein 2025, Brooke Shields Sparks Controversy in Calvin Klein Jeans 4A s 2025

$37.00

SKU: 7192415

Colour
  • Brooke Shields responds to controversial 1980 Calvin Klein ad
  • Brooke Shields 1980 Calvin Klein Clearance boldonauctions
  • Brooke Shields reacts to John Mulaney recreating her controversial 1980 Calvin Klein ad Daily Mail Online
  • Brooke Shields 1980 Calvin Klein Clearance boldonauctions
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us